METHOD AND APPARATUS FOR SUPPORTING AT LEAST TWO COMMUNICATION SERVICES IN A COMMUNICATION SYSTEM

    公开(公告)号:CA2172058A1

    公开(公告)日:1995-04-13

    申请号:CA2172058

    申请日:1994-08-18

    Applicant: MOTOROLA INC

    Abstract: Apparatus and method for enabling a single communication system (100) to support at least two communication services. For example, one can support both cellular telephone services and trunked dispatch services by sharing some, but not all, of the system infrastructure. Access control gateways (201) and base stations (203) comprise common infrastructure elements, while two separate processors provide control for each service, these being a communication agent processor (104) to support telephone services, and a dispatch call processor (106) to support dispatch call services. These two independent processors each include a data base (303 and 307) that includes information concerning communication units (204-206) operating within the system. During a call set-up sequence, the access control gateway (201) receives a call request from a communication unit via a base station, and passes the request to the appropriate processor, which uses its corresponding database to support the requested service.

    Abstract: A simulcast broadcast uses digital signal processing techniques to scale pulse coded modulation samples of a signal for broadcast. Samples are adjusted to fully utilize all quantization levels representable by an 8-bit word. Time delay is adjustable using digital techniques by writing and reading data into and out of a RAM. Signal amplitude is adjustable by multiplying samples by a numeric factor. A computer can be used to adjust processing delay and amplification of the digital signal processor.

    FAULT TOLERANT RADIO COMMUNICATION SYSTEM CONTROLLER

    公开(公告)号:CA2115656C

    公开(公告)日:1998-11-24

    申请号:CA2115656

    申请日:1993-06-04

    Applicant: MOTOROLA INC

    Abstract: A radio communication system controller (100) includes a first (103) and second (104) processor for processing input communication messages (101) used in a radio communication system. The controlle r (100) further includes shared memory (105), which memory is accessible to each of the first (103) and second ( 104) processo rs, for storing the input communication messages (101). The controller (100) is further equipped with fault detection capability (107) for determining (402) when a processing fault has occurred.

    Method for minimizing message interruptions during hand-off in a multi-site radio communication system

    公开(公告)号:ZA945424B

    公开(公告)日:1995-07-25

    申请号:ZA945424

    申请日:1994-07-22

    Applicant: MOTOROLA INC

    Abstract: A multi-site communication system (100) includes a plurality of communication units (106, 107) roaming among communication sites (108-111). The communication sites (108-111) are controlled by a central controller (100), via repeaters (102-105), and are thereby capable of establishing communication among sites. A method for minimizing message interruptions during a hand-off, of a first communication unit between two sites, includes the step of receiving (200) a message (300) from a second communication unit. During the message (300), which may be delivered at varying information rates, the first communication unit determines (202) the signal quality. If the signal quality of the message is unfavorable, the receiving communication unit determines (204) when the varying information rate of the message is favorable for a hand-off. Lastly, when the varying information rate is favorable for a hand-off, the first communication unit requests (205) the hand-off.
